When direct comminication with wireless card drivers is used, Advanced WiFi-Manager is able to perform the following tasks:* Enumerate available WiFi adapters.
* Get information about WiFi adapters.
* Get information about available networks.
* Get information about current network.
* Connecting/disconnecting to networks, Open / WEP / WPA / WPA2 authentications are supported.
* Network profiles emulation.
Advanced WiFi-Manager allows developers to manage wireless networks in Windows 2000/2003/XP/Vista via one set of API, it does not require understanding how to use WZC API, NativeWiFi API or NDIS. For instance, if you want to connect to WPA network via NDIS calls then it's necessary to know quite a lot of details about WPA authentication, understand 802.11 and 802.1X IEEE standards, WPA negotiation steps, etc.
http://rapidshare.com/files/94013164/514AWFM.rar